awReconnectBrokerTxClient
BrokerError awReconnectBrokerTxClient(
char *broker_host,
char *broker_name,
char *client_id,
BrokerConnectionDescriptor desc,
BrokerTxClient *txclient);
broker_host
The name of the host which is running the Broker that the Transactional Broker client will use. Specified in the form <broker_host_name>:<port_number>. If you omit the port number, the default port number will be used. For example: MyHost:12000
broker_name
The name of the Broker to which the Transactional Broker client will be connected. If NULL, the default Broker will be used. If specified, the length of this parameter must be 1 to 255 ANSI characters or 1 to 42 Unicode characters.
client_id
A string containing a unique identifier for creating or reconnecting the Transactional Broker client. See Client Identifiers for more information. The client id can be NULL to request the Broker to create an identifier (usually used with destroy-on-disconnect clients).
desc
The connection descriptor to use for the Transactional Broker client. If NULL, a default connection will be established for the new client, which may be shared with other Broker clients.
txclient
A pointer to the reconnected or newly created Transactional Broker client. This parameter is used for output.
Reconnects a transactional client. broker_name can be NULL to request the default Broker. desc can be NULL to request a default connection. The state sharing flag in the descriptor is ignored by this call. Whether or not the client shares state can only be set when making a new transactional client. For normal clients, only one active connection can be made to the Broker for a given client_id, so an error can be returned on reconnect if the client_id is already in use. For clients with shared state, multiple reconnects to the client_id can be made, but an error can be returned if the share limit is exceeded.
The caller is responsible for calling awDestroyClient on the output value.
Possible BrokerError major codes
Meaning
AW_ERROR_BROKER_NOT_RUNNING
The host exists but no Broker is running on that host.
AW_ERROR_CLIENT_CONTENTION
Another Broker client is using the specified client_id. For clients with shared state, this error is returned if the maximum number of reconnected clients has been exceeded.
AW_ERROR_COMM_FAILURE
A problem occurred during connection establishment.
AW_ERROR_HOST_NOT_FOUND
The broker_host could not be found.
AW_ERROR_INVALID_DESCRIPTOR
The desc parameter is invalid.
AW_ERROR_NO_PERMISSION
Permission to join the specified client_group was denied.
AW_ERROR_NULL_PARAM
The broker_host, client_group, app_name, or client parameter is NULL.
AW_ERROR_SECURITY
A secure connection was attempted, but was rejected by the Broker.
AW_ERROR_UNKNOWN_BROKER_NAME
The specified broker_name does not exist. If broker_name is NULL, this indicates that there is no default Broker.
AW_ERROR_UNKNOWN_CLIENT_ID
The specified client_id does not exist on the Broker.
